Блокчейн как услуга
ПОГОВОРИТЕ С НАМИ: TWITTER | TELEGRAM | DISCORD
Мы знаем, о чем вы думаете: «Разве мы не обсуждали это на прошлой неделе?» И пока вы близки, это была инфраструктура блокчейна как услуга (IaaS). Эта статья посвящена обычному блокчейнукак услуге (BaaS). И хотя их легко спутать — оба являются предложениями услуг блокчейна, и их аббревиатуры похожи — мы объясним вам разницу.
Возможно, вы уже знаете разницу, и в этом случае мы подготовили это удобное оглавление, чтобы вы могли перейти к интересующей вас части статьи. Или задержитесь на все это и узнайте больше о предложениях услуг блокчейна.
Оглавление:
- Что такое блокчейн как услуга?
- Как работает блокчейн как услуга?
- Каковы преимущества BaaS?
- Каковы недостатки BaaS?
- Как выбрать правильную платформу BaaS
- Популярные провайдеры BaaS
- Pontem — экспериментальная сеть для Diem
- Вывод
Технология блокчейн уже много лет является темной лошадкой в технологической сфере. Сообщество, стоящее за ним, полностью в него верит и яростно лояльно. И мы наблюдали, как популярность блокчейна медленно росла, а затем, казалось бы, взорвалась за последние несколько лет. Эта технология новая, и поэтому у нее такой большой потенциал — никто не знает, куда она пойдет.
Вот почему многие люди хотят изучить возможности и возможности блокчейна, чтобы увидеть, смогут ли они занять свое место в этом быстро расширяющемся мире. Вот где вступают поставщики IaaS и BaaS, они помогают преодолеть разрыв для всех, кто хочет попробовать эту технологию. Разница в том, что IaaS позволяет клиентам получить доступ к дорогостоящей и сложной инфраструктуре узлов блокчейна, в то время как «Блокчейн как услуга» упрощает разработку на блокчейне.
Что такое блокчейн как услуга?
Блокчейн как услуга — это облачные службы, которые используются для разработки, использования и размещения потребностей клиентов в блокчейне, таких как приложения и смарт-контракты. Подумайте об этом так: BaaS позволяет разработчикам легко создавать децентрализованные приложения на распределенных серверах, добавляя программные сервисы.
Эти программные сервисы могут включать в себя многое, но включают в себя такие вещи, как инфраструктура узлов , оракулы блокчейна, Интернет вещей (IoT), искусственный интеллект (ИИ) и машинное обучение, а также услуги чеканки DeFi и NFT.
Если вы хотите создать децентрализованное приложение в сети Ethereum, традиционно для этого вам нужно знать все о программировании блокчейна. Поэтому, чтобы упростить задачу, поставщики BaaS предоставляют вам программные услуги, чтобы вы могли быстро и эффективно создать свое децентрализованное приложение, не имея при этом степени в области компьютерных наук.
Эти программные услуги часто включают доступ к инфраструктуре блокчейна, которая имеет решающее значение для создания dApp, и они часто доступны в виде шаблонов или пакетов, которые позволяют вам выбрать наилучший формат для dApp, который вы хотите создать. У некоторых даже есть решения «без кода» или «с низким содержанием кода», так что еще меньше препятствий для создания собственного блокчейн-приложения.
Примером этого являются блоки Pontem, которые представляют собой блоки с предварительно заданными значениями, которые вы можете комбинировать для создания собственных инструментов DeFi на блокчейне. Поскольку эти блоки уже разработаны, вы можете просто собрать блоки, которые лучше всего соответствуют вашим потребностям, чтобы создать свой собственный инструмент. Предоставляя вам предварительно разработанные блоки для создания, Pontem предоставляет вам программные услуги, чтобы вы могли создавать такие вещи, как свой собственный NFT.
Как работает блокчейн как услуга?
В обмен на служебные токены поставщики услуг «Блокчейн как услуга» предоставляют разработчикам основу для создания приложений, функций и смарт-контрактов на базе блокчейна. Поскольку смарт-контракты необходимы для запуска инфраструктуры BaaS, которую используют разработчики, служебные токены используются для оплаты их запуска и выполнения. Поставщик BaaS уже разработал полные наборы инструментов и интуитивно понятный пользовательский интерфейс для пользователей, чтобы они могли разрабатывать свои собственные проекты dApp, большинство из которых представляют собой настраиваемые пресеты, поэтому вы платите деньги за плавное создание собственного dApp.
Давайте еще раз поговорим об этом децентрализованном приложении, которое вы хотели построить на блокчейне Ethereum, но более подробно. Допустим, вы хотели создать финансовый инструмент, использующий смарт-контракты для обеспечения безопасности. Поставщик BaaS имеет уже созданный набор инструментов, чтобы вы могли быстро настроить свой финансовый инструмент, они предоставляют вам большую часть работы по кодированию, чтобы вы могли быстро развернуть свое dApp.
Каковы преимущества BaaS?
Три основных преимущества BaaS заключаются в том, что он экономически эффективен, прост в использовании и требует от вас небольших знаний о блокчейне.
Экономически эффективным
Чтобы создать собственное блокчейн-приложение с собственным хостингом, затраты будут высокими, что отпугивает многих людей с идеями dApp, потому что их идея не только требует много денег, но и требует много денег для ее обслуживания.
Вам нужна инфраструктура блокчейна, программисты, программное обеспечение, аппаратное обеспечение, лицензирование, консультации, расходы на пропускную способность, безопасность и так далее, и так далее. Все это может легко составить сотни тысяч долларов.
Чтобы создать собственное децентрализованное приложение с блокчейном в качестве поставщика услуг, вы облегчаете это бремя, позволяя поставщику поддерживать программные сервисы, которые использует ваше децентрализованное приложение, делая большую часть этого за вас в обмен на плату. Пока платформа допускает хорошую степень настройки, использование блокчейна в качестве поставщика услуг, помогающего воплотить в жизнь ваше dApp, невероятно рентабельно, поскольку содержать целую команду экспертов для постоянного обновления и управления программным обеспечением намного дороже. сами себя..
Легко использовать
Блокчейн-приложения, особенно когда вы начинаете добавлять новые функции, представляют собой невероятно сложную технологию, на разработку которой могут уйти месяцы и даже годы до того момента, когда их сможет использовать более широкая аудитория. Используя блокчейн как услугу, поскольку они предлагают готовые наборы инструментов и настраиваемые шаблоны, вы можете быстро и эффективно создать свое dApp. Этот удобный сервис покрывает большую часть начальных потребностей вашего dApp.
Широкие возможности настройки
Подобно управляемой платформе хостинга веб-сайтов, такой как Wordpress или Wix, поставщики Blockchain как услуги имеют настраиваемые шаблоны и наборы инструментов, которые уже готовы для вас, чтобы вы могли подключить и работать и создать свое собственное dApp. Это позволяет вам сосредоточиться на своем бизнесе и разработке внешнего интерфейса, и все, о чем вам нужно беспокоиться, это то, соответствует ли шаблон вашим потребностям dApp. Вы можете выбрать шаблон, который лучше всего подходит для вашего продукта, а затем изменить его, если ваш продукт растет и у него появляются новые потребности.
Требуются небольшие знания
Мы много говорили о том, сколько знаний вам потребуется для создания собственного блокчейн-приложения на собственном хостинге. Это так много, что разработчики блокчейна зарабатывают в среднем от 150 до 175 тысяч долларов в год и пользуются большим спросом, но низким предложением. Звучит как самая известная криптовалюта, не так ли?
Но на приобретение всех этих знаний могут уйти годы, не говоря уже о деньгах, которые вам потребуются для их приобретения. Блокчейн как услуга позволяет вам создавать dApp без этих знаний, потому что они сжали его и предоставили вам инструменты. Теперь они значительно сократили время разработки. Но не дайте себя обмануть, вам все равно понадобятся некоторые знания о том, как работают блокчейны и dApps, но гораздо меньше, чем если бы вы занимались разработкой самостоятельно.
Каковы недостатки BaaS?
Недостатки BaaS заключаются в том, что, поскольку вы не занимались внутренней разработкой, если что-то пойдет не так, у вас не будет контроля, и непрерывность бизнеса может оказаться под вопросом, если ваш провайдер закроется или изменит свои условия.
1. Отсутствие контроля
Модель облачных сервисов, которая позволяет вам настраивать и создавать dApp, упрощает работу с серверной частью, но когда что-то, связанное с серверной частью, идет не так, вы не можете контролировать решение технической проблемы. Пользователи вашего dApp первыми придут к вам, чтобы решить техническую проблему, и вам придется связаться с поставщиком BaaS. Это может привести к задержкам и недоверию со стороны ваших пользователей, если это происходит часто.
2. Непрерывность бизнеса
Еще одним недостатком доверия к блокчейну как сервисной платформе является то, что вы строите на нем свой бизнес, и когда вы заключаете соглашение, вам нужна их преемственность и долговечность как их собственной компании, чтобы ваша могла выжить. Это означает, что если ваш провайдер каким-то образом обанкротится или не сможет выполнить свою часть вашей сделки, поддерживая свою инфраструктуру и добавляя новые функции, сбои в работе вашего сервиса могут дорого обойтись.
Однако оба этих недостатка можно смягчить, просто тщательно выбрав платформу, на которой вы строите, или выбрав платформу, которая не блокирует вас. Блокировка блокчейна — это когда вы привязаны к использованию только одного блокчейна. Так что теперь, когда комиссии Ethereum высоки, это риск, потому что вы заперты в этой цепочке блоков.
Выбирая платформу, которая «независима от блокчейна», вы уменьшаете проблемы, возникающие, когда вы придерживаетесь только одного блокчейна. Вы используете несколько сетей, поэтому, если одна сеть не работает или сборы астрономические, у вас есть варианты, которые обойдут это.
Как выбрать правильную платформу BaaS
Выбор правильного поставщика для вас имеет решающее значение, потому что это основа, на которой вы строите свое приложение и бизнес. С правильным поставщиком ваш опыт может быть гладким и беспроблемным, и вы получите именно то, что ищете. Выбор правильной платформы зависит от многих факторов, поэтому мы свели все к основным факторам, на которые вы хотите обратить внимание.
Репутация и опыт
Одна из первых вещей, на которые вы должны обратить внимание при поиске поставщика, — это его репутация и опыт. Как давно они оказывают услуги? Кто их нынешние клиенты? У них за плечами какие-то скандалы или у них чистый послужной список? Посмотрите, чем они известны, некоторые специализируются на определенных областях или блокчейнах, некоторые известны лучшей безопасностью или большей настройкой. Если у них есть довольные клиенты и чистая репутация, на них стоит обратить внимание.
Если это относительно новая компания, посмотрите, что говорят первые пользователи и инвесторы, а также дорожную карту компании. Есть ли у них спонсоры и инвесторы? Многие многообещающие компании показывают многообещающие результаты.
Интеграция смарт-контрактов
Смарт-контракты являются эксклюзивными для блокчейна и являются одним из преимуществ создания на нем dApp. Смарт-контракты не только включают условия контракта, но и обеспечивают их соблюдение, предусматривая штрафы в случае нарушения условий одной из сторон. Это сложная технология, необходимая для многих деловых сделок на блокчейне. Важно понять, будете ли вы использовать смарт-контракты, и выбрать поставщика в соответствии с их интеграцией смарт-контрактов.
Фреймворки и блокчейн-сеть
Ethereum — не единственный блокчейн, который может размещать dApps, и это дает вам гораздо больше возможностей. При выборе провайдера убедитесь, что он предлагает развертывание в интересующей вас цепочке блоков, и что он использует ту же структуру, которую вы будете использовать для своего dApp.
Цены и поддержка
Цена, конечно, важный фактор. Вы хотите платить за качественную услугу, но так, чтобы она укладывалась в ваш бюджет. А поскольку для развертывания dApp вы используете стороннее приложение, ищите поставщика с хорошей поддержкой клиентов. Не дай Бог возникнут технические проблемы с их стороны, и вы не сможете их решить, потому что у них нет большой поддержки.
Популярные провайдеры BaaS
Веб-сервисы Amazon (AWS)
Лидер отрасли по всем направлениям, AWS интегрирует сети и бизнес-процессы на основе блокчейна для некоторых крупнейших компаний мира. Они развертывают свои BaaS на Ethereum и Hyperledger Fabric. Вы можете создавать с бесплатным уровнем в течение года и запускать децентрализованное приложение за несколько минут, просматривая короткие учебные пособия. В качестве примечания следует добавить, что AWS является централизованным сервисом, что означает, что они создают, владеют и контролируют свои предложения программных услуг.
Blockstream
BaaS от Blockstream позволяет создавать масштабируемые решения для экосистемы и протокола Биткойн. Их технология ускоряет внедрение однорангового финансирования на основе биткойнов. Они позволяют внедрять новые функции в Биткойн и выпускать новые цифровые активы с использованием сайдчейнов.
LeewayHertz
Leeway Hertz уникален тем, что они не только предлагают вам способ создания вашего dApp, но и предлагают консультации по блокчейну, чтобы помочь вам развить вашу идею и проанализировать потенциал блокчейна для вашего бизнес-кейса. У них есть целый процесс, чтобы превратить ваше децентрализованное приложение от идеи до развертывания.
Pontem
Pontem — это провайдер BaaS, который обеспечивает мост между регулируемым и нерегулируемым миром криптовалют. Pontem позволяет пользователям создавать, тестировать и развертывать dApps в блокчейне Polkadot, чтобы проверить соответствие рынку, прежде чем они смогут развернуть dApps в разрешенном блокчейне Facebook Diem. В отличие от AWS, который является централизованным решением, Pontem использует программные сервисы от других партнеров, такие как инфраструктура узлов от Pinknode и сервисы оракула от ORAO, чтобы добавить к децентрализации платформы.
VironIT
VironIT — еще одна крупная компания по разработке программного обеспечения, в которой есть блокчейн-подразделение. С VironIT вы можете пройти все этапы от этапа консультирования до развертывания. Они предлагают множество BaaS, так что вы можете делать что угодно, от разработки смарт-контрактов, разработки блокчейна, даже мобильных приложений с интеграцией блокчейна и многого другого.
Pontem — экспериментальная сеть для Diem
Вы хотите создать свое децентрализованное приложение, вам нужно выбрать, на каком блокчейне будет построено ваше децентрализованное приложение. Существует много общедоступных блокчейнов, но доступ к частному блокчейну, такому как поддерживаемый Facebook блокчейн Diem, даст вам доступ к более чем 3,1 миллиардам пользователей Facebook. Так как же разработать dApp для этой экосистемы? Понтем - это один из способов.
Pontem Network позволяет пользователям подключаться к сторонним программным сервисам, таким как Pinknode и ORAO, и использовать инструменты без кода для создания dApps, а затем тестировать их на предмет соответствия рынку на блокчейне Polkadot. Но благодаря полностью совместимой виртуальной машине Move разработчики могут легко переносить свои жизнеспособные проекты на защищенный блокчейн Facebook Diem, созданный с помощью языка Move.
Pontem — это столь необходимый мост, соединяющий нерегулируемый криптомир с разрешенной цепочкой блоков Facebook. Это делает мир DeFi и его новые варианты использования доступными для пользователей Facebook, а также дает разработчикам возможность сначала разработать свои инструменты и протестировать их на соответствие требованиям рынка в экосистеме Polkadot.
Соединяя эти два мира, Pontem ускоряет внедрение криптографии, устраняя барьеры и предоставляя разработчикам возможность создавать блокчейны без предварительного опыта кодирования.
Вывод
Блокчейн как услуга — еще один важный элемент на пути к массовому внедрению блокчейна. Благодаря возможности более простого создания и развертывания dApp миллионы разработчиков, использующих такие сервисы, как AWS, смогут легко создавать децентрализованные приложения. BaaS делает создание блокчейн-приложения проще, чем когда-либо прежде, и сокращает расходы, связанные с необходимостью делать все это самостоятельно; он устраняет разрыв между знаниями и средствами для создания децентрализованного приложения и людьми, у которых есть потрясающие идеи, которые они хотят реализовать.
Вот почему Pontem гордится тем, что является мостом между мирами разрешенных и неразрешенных блокчейнов. Быть этим мостом — захватывающий шаг к тому, чтобы сделать приложения и услуги блокчейна доступными для всех, как для использования, так и для создания.